Beni Mrirt Chromatic Field — Ochre Strata (300 × 200 cm)
A contemporary Beni Mrirt statement from the Middle Atlas, where a luminous ivory ground hosts a bold ochre panel and inky horizontal band—minimalist geometry distilled to its essentials. A small nested lozenge and fine linear thread recall Amazigh talismanic registers, reframed through modernist composition.
Weave & Touch
Hand-knotted in dense, lustrous Atlas wool for the signature Beni Mrirt plush. The pile is clipped for a velvety, cushioned step with exceptional drape and warmth—ideal for living rooms and primary suites seeking gallery-level texture and comfort.
Provenance & Specs
- Lineage / Region: Beni Mrirt, Central/Middle Atlas, Morocco
- Epoch: Contemporary (heritage atelier)
- Dimensions: 300 × 200 cm (approx. 9'10" × 6'7")
- Construction: Hand-knotted, high-density pile
- Materials: 100% wool pile on cotton warp
- Palette: Ivory ground with ochre field, black band, and small charcoal/ivory lozenge
- Profile: Plush pile ~22–28 mm
- Finish: Hand-braided fringes; reinforced selvedges
- Condition: New; subtle artisanal variations inherent to handcraft

Styling & Care
- Pairs effortlessly with boucle seating, limewash walls, and walnut accents; anchors large seating areas.
- Use a premium rug pad. Vacuum with suction only (no beater bar). Rotate seasonally. Blot spills promptly; professional clean as needed.
